? Basic Setup & Requirements

To play Cheat Supreme Guwahati, you need a standard 52-card deck (without jokers) and 3-6 players. The game begins with all cards being dealt equally among players. Any leftover cards are placed aside and not used in that round.

The objective is simple: be the first player to get rid of all your cards by playing them in sequence while successfully bluffing about what you're actually playing.

? Gameplay Sequence

The player to the left of the dealer starts by placing 1-4 cards face down in the center while announcing what they're playing (e.g., "two Aces"). The next player must then play the next rank in sequence (Kings if Aces were claimed, Queens if Kings were claimed, etc.).

At any point, any player can challenge the current play by shouting "Cheat!" If the challenge is correct (the player was indeed bluffing), the challenged player must pick up all cards in the discard pile. If the challenge is wrong, the challenger must pick up the entire discard pile.

? The Art of Bluffing

Successful bluffing in Cheat Supreme Guwahati involves careful timing and understanding your opponents' tendencies. Beginners often bluff too frequently or too obviously, while experts know when to bluff and when to play honestly.

A key strategy is to establish a pattern of honesty early in the game, then strategically introduce bluffs when opponents are less likely to challenge. Another effective technique is the "reverse bluff," where you play exactly what you claim but with exaggerated tells that suggest you're bluffing.

? Pro Tip: Pay attention to how quickly or slowly players place their cards. Hesitation often indicates uncertainty or deception, while overly quick plays can signal confidence or reverse psychology.

? Probability & Card Tracking

While Cheat Supreme Guwahati is primarily a game of psychology, mathematical probability still plays a role. Advanced players mentally track which cards have been played and which are likely still in opponents' hands.

This card tracking allows players to make more informed challenges and bluffs. For example, if all four Aces have supposedly been played but someone claims to play another Ace, the probability of cheating is extremely high.
